§ 24-7-909 — Extension of group insurance coverage by dependents of deceased eligible employee
Arkansas·Title 24
Upon the death of an insured eligible employee of an institution of higher education or of an insured eligible employee who is a member of the alternate retirement plan for employees of the Career Education and Workforce Development Board or of a person retired and receiving benefits under the alternate retirement plan, the dependents of the deceased person shall have the same option to extend the group insurance coverage of the dependents under the state group insurance plan as is afforded dependents of other deceased insured employees and retirees.

Legislative History
Amended by Act 2021, No. 427,§ 3, eff. 3/23/2021. Amended by Act 2019, No. 84,§ 6, eff. 7/24/2019. Acts 1985 (1st Ex. Sess.), No. 12, § 2; 1985 (1st Ex. Sess.), No. 35, § 2; A.S.A. 1947, § 12-3113.1.
